Bruce D. Perry and Oprah Winfrey · first published 2021 · ISBN 9781250223210
Perry, a neuroscientist who has spent his career treating traumatized children, shifts the question from 'What's wrong with you?' to 'What happened to you?' The book weaves neuroscience about how adverse experiences rewire young brains with Oprah's own stories of childhood harm and recovery. It shows how trauma changes development and what adults can do to help kids heal.
